A FOLLOW-UP STUDY OF SCHIZOAFFECTIVE SCHIZOPHRENIA

Eleven cases whom initially diagnosed as schizoaffective schizophrenia were followed up over two years for the purpose of evaluating the later fate of the course, and considerable problems concerning schizoaffective schizophrenia as a disease -entity and diagnostic orientation of it were discussed with the previous researches. Among the 11 cases, 4 were being become obviously manic depressive; one, typically schizophrenic; whereas one remained schizoaffective and other 5 cases maintained normal life. It is likely that, when evaluating the course longitudinally, the schizoaffective schizophrenia has no its constant clinical feature but reveals some transient symptom complex, and there is no evidence of changing clinical entity perse according to the time passing. It is rather possible to assume that considerable thinking disorders which seen at the early state of manic depressive illness especially of acute mania, delirious mania or stuporous depression may contribute to diagnostic confusion, whereas strong affective symptoms of early stage of schizophrenia may give a cue in diagnosing schizoaffective schizophrenia.
